📲 Poland and Slovakia Move Ahead on Digital Services Tax

Poland and Slovakia plan to implement a digital services tax targeting big tech companies. This aims to support local tech businesses and media, and generate revenue. The move comes amid threats from former U.S. President Trump, who opposed such taxes.

Why it matters: This signals a stronger push by European governments to make tech giants contribute more to local economies. For marketers, this could lead to new costs or changes in how advertising platforms price services in those regions. 🤝 Purina Becomes U.S. Soccer’s First Official Pet Care Partner

Purina has signed a partnership with U.S. Soccer, becoming its first-ever official pet care partner through 2030. Their agreement covers pet food, treats, supplements, pet adoption efforts, and connected pet products. It launches during key upcoming events, including the 2026 FIFA World Cup and the 2028 Los Angeles Olympics. Among other things, Purina will host pet-friendly stadium experiences and halftime performances celebrating pets.

Why It Matters
This partnership shows how brands are tapping into sports not just for visibility but also for emotional storytelling. For Purina, linking pets to national pride events builds a powerful association. Mobile Marketing with RCS

Rich Communication Services (RCS) is transforming mobile messaging. Since Apple included RCS support in iOS 18 in fall 2024, nearly all U.S. smartphones can now receive rich messages filled with images, videos, carousels, clickable buttons, and analytics. Twilio has made RCS widely available to its users, and adoption surged 550% in 2024. Early tests show RCS campaigns more than double revenue per send compared to SMS.

Key Takeaways

  • Apple’s support expanded RCS reach to nearly 100% of users.

  • RCS messages can include engaging formats—carousels, media, buttons, and suggested replies—boosting interaction.

  • Brands like Best Buy and Walmart are experimenting with RCS.

  • Twilio now supports RCS for its large customer base with seamless fallback to SMS.

  • Adoption rose 550% in 2024, with substantial engagement and revenue gains.
